Trunked Radio Communication System Having Encrypted System Control Information

US Patent:
5054068, Oct 1, 1991
Filed:
May 7, 1990
Appl. No.:
7/519615
Inventors:
David W. Hess - Rolling Meadows IL
Gary W. Grube - Palatine IL
Robert J. Locascio - Crystal Lake IL
Assignee:
Motorola, Inc. - Schaumburg IL
International Classification:
H04L 900
US Classification:
380 49
Abstract:
A trunked communication system having a control resource that encrypts system control messages. In one embodiment, the encryption includes controlling a bit interleaving process (208, 311) as a function of an encryption key (203, 321). In another embodiment, the encryption process includes reordering (202, 302) the information bits that constitute the message itself. If both encryption processes are used, the controlling encryption key can either be the same for both processes, or different.

Geographic-Area Selective Low-Earth Satellite-Based Paging Broadcast System And Method

US Patent:
5396643, Mar 7, 1995
Filed:
Aug 24, 1992
Appl. No.:
7/933550
Inventors:
Michael W. Frenzer - Palatine IL
Robert J. Locascio - Crystal Lake IL
Joan E. Zocher - Algonquin IL
Dwight D. Walthers - McHenry IL
Martin V. Seitz - Fox River Grove IL
Christopher N. Kurby - Elmhurst IL
Assignee:
Motorola, Inc. - Schaumburg IL
International Classification:
H04B 7185
US Classification:
455 131
Abstract:
The present invention includes a low-earth satellite-based paging broadcast system (100) and method (200, 300) that maximizes spectral efficiency and minimizes power expenditure for the broadcast of paging messages by broadcasting the messages to terminator- or originator-selectable portions of the total system coverage area. The terminator selects a long-term preferred geographic area (LTPGA), and optionally, a short-term preferred geographic area (STPGA). The originator provides the terminator ID, the message, and optionally provides a customized preferred geographic area (CPGA). Terminators and originators can easily modify the selectable geographic areas (SGA(s)): LTPGA(s), STPGA(s), and CPGA(s). The gateway converts the SGA(s) to addressable coverage areas (ACA(s)), and transmits a signal including the paging information, and ACA(s) to at least a first communication satellite (COM SAT). The COM SAT(s) provide for crosslinking the signal to other COM SAT(s) and for broadcasting the paging information to the ACA(s).

Method For Providing Limited Secure Services In Secure Trunking Communication Systems

US Patent:
5402491, Mar 28, 1995
Filed:
Aug 20, 1993
Appl. No.:
8/109563
Inventors:
Robert J. Locascio - Crystal Lake IL
Charles C. Kim - Mount Prospect IL
International Classification:
H04L 908
US Classification:
380 21
Abstract:
In a secure trunking communication system, limited secure service is provided during periods of limited service or failsoft operations using the following method. When the limited service or failsoft condition is detected, a limited secure service message or a failsoft service message, respectively, is transmitted to those system components utilizing encryption keys, including console interface units (CIU) (106-107) and communication units (111-113). Upon reception of the limited secure service message, the communication units load at least one limited service key. Simultaneously, the console interface units also load the at least one limited service key. Upon reception of the failsoft service message, the console interface units load at least one failsoft key. Simultaneously, the communication units also load the at least one failsoft key. The communication units and the CIUs use the limited service keys or the failsoft keys until normal operation is restored.
